The CVR was nice and firm from the overnight re-freeze. The AT had a rough snowshoe track leading to the campsite where they ended. From there up the snow was mostly boilerplate. Route finding was a little troublesome due to the snow depth (gotta love those white blazes). By afternoon, the sun had warmed the snow on the SW facing slopes of Crocker so that I was sinking in about a foot. The CVR coming out was a hot, wet mess. |
